Bax 1458 GLENWOOD SPRINGS, COLORADO 81602-1458 Thursday, January 18, 2007 Andy Schwaller Chief Building Official 108 8th Street, Suite 401 Glenwood Springs, CO 81601 Hand Delivered RE: Young ISDS - Permit No. 4137, Final As -Built Plans Dear Andy: The attached two -sheet set of plans with today's date in the revision block, reflect the "as -built" ISDS installed for James and Nancy Young at their residence at 0311 Coryell Road (CR -167). This letter is to serve as our certification that the system was installed in substantial compliance with the plans and specifications provided under the revised plan date of December 12, 2005. We request that the final permit for this system be issued. The only significant change made was to install a three -compartment, 2,000 - gallon Front Range Precast (FLXX) septic tank to serve as primary, secondary, and pump chamber, rather than having a separate pump chamber. This reduces the excavation required, and the risk of having a joint in a separate pump chamber leak, a risk that does not exist with the one-piece FLXX tanks. If you have any questions, please call.
